New Chelsea manager Frank Lampard has praised the quality of midfielder Jorginho ahead of the Premier League clash with Leicester City.

Lampard and Chelsea host Leicester City at Stamford Bridge on Sunday evening in what’s their second league game of the season.

In his pre-match press conference for the game, Frank Lampard pointed out the importance of Italian international Jorginho to the Chelsea squad.

It seems like Jorginho has turned the corner at Chelsea after the events of last season while Maurizio Sarri was the Blues boss.

The Italian international star was booed on several occasions by Chelsea fans who felt that the player was treated specially by the Maurizio Sarri regime at Chelsea.

Chelsea midfielder Jorginho was a £57m signing from Italian Serie A giants Napoli last season.

He joined the club due to the influence of the aforementioned Sarri.

Jorginho has started the season well for Chelsea under Frank Lampard who have not won his first two games in charge of the team.

Lampard and Chelsea began the season with a disappointing 4-0 defeat at the hands of Manchester United with goals from forwards Marcus Rashford (2), Anthony Martial and Daniel James who came on as a substitute.

Chelsea went on to lose the UEFA Super Cup to Liverpool on penalties in their second game of the season.
